Deerfield Beach Web Design

Deerfield Beach Web Design

Massive Impressions is located in South Florida and has been doing the Deerfield Beach web design services and solutions for over a decade.

Our experience in web design has allowed businesses in Deerfield Beach to meet their goals on time and under budget.

Browse our portfolio here.

Contact us here.